Output e233c8683316a5ac88b058040d085304617b1f12bbc4655199b6d7171b268905:2

value
395920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bd4c196f0cf81172ccf4251c2e02d6fe311baac OP_EQUAL
address
3BXB6dWEGefEcq5h6VjzJJAd7pjy4wmAsv
transaction
e233c8683316a5ac88b058040d085304617b1f12bbc4655199b6d7171b268905
spent
true